The mechanical properties of structural metallic materials are the most important indicators of their quality. Different methods (i.e., the methods of Shore, Brinell, Rockwell, Leeb, Vickers, method of instrumental indentation, and others) are currently used for determination of the hardness — one of the most important mechanical characteristics of structural metal materials. Among them is the method of dynamic indentation first developed at the Institute of Applied Physics of the National Academy of Sciences of Belarus. With the goal of further developing of the method of dynamic indentation, we propose the procedures aimed at increasing the accuracy of assessing the hardness of structural metallic materials: parameters of the contact interaction of the indenter with the sample material (Brinell hardness values) were measured using a dynamic indentation (DI) device; the values of surface and volumetric dynamic hardness were calculated taking into account the characteristics obtained using a DI device; a comparative analysis of hardness estimates obtained by different approaches was carried out. As a result of the comparative analysis of the methods, as well as their experimental testing, it was shown that an increase in the accuracy of hardness assessment can be achieved by using the «energy» approach based on assessing the ratio of the total work to the volume of the recovered indentation upon dynamic indentation of structural metal materials. The use of the «energy» approach provided obtaining the sample standard deviation of the volumetric dynamic hardness values, which, in turn, was significantly lower than the sample standard deviation of the surface dynamic hardness values and data of the dynamic indentation device, which directly affects an increase in the accuracy of hardness estimation during dynamic indentation of structural metal materials. Proceeding from the «energy» approach, a new algorithm for processing the initial signal is proposed when the dynamic hardness is determined using a dynamic indentation device.
